Army Talent Alignment Algorithm
The Army Talent Alignment Process (ATAP), uses a mathematical algorithm to match soldiers to available positions. The Army calls the newly minted algorithm the Army Talent Alignment Algorithm (ATAA), and uses it to match soldiers to their most preferred assignment. The algorithm is soldier driven, meaning it initiates assignments based on the soldier's preferences first and then the unit's. For a match to occur, both the soldier and unit must rank each other. Officers are matched to available assignments based solely on their preferences, and those of the unit. By better understanding the talent of our workforce and the talent needed for unit requirements, the Army can deliver the right person, to the right assignment, at the right time, over time, effectively winning the war for talent.
